I love cantaloupe and I have always put salt on it because that's what my dad used to do. When I moved to the US in my 20's I got introduced to watermelon. For some reason it's inexistant in France, cantaloupe however is grown in the south of France and is very popular. We also cut small cantaloupes in half , remove the seeds and fill with port wine. It's a popular appetizer or served with drinks.
